Origin: Beaujolais, France
Grapes: Gamay
Jérôme Balmet's Tête de Citron is a fresh and juicy red wine made from Gamay grapes. The grapes come from naturally raised vines found in the village of Vaux-en-Beaujolais.
Jérome Balmet grew up in Beaujolais and has been exposed to vineyards and wine since he was a child, above all thanks to his dad who owns a small plot of Gamay from which he produces few bottles, for hobby and private consumption. Jerome learns a lot from his father but is passionate and specialized first by Mathieu Lapierre and then by Jean-Claude Lapalu, both enthusiastic about natural wine willing to share their practical and philosophical experience. Since 2012, Jérome has been renting a Gamay vineyard covering just over one hectare in Vaux-en-Beaujolais, which makes wine in the cellar of Cyrille Vuillod (La Dernière Goutte) using a cement egg for both fermentation and aging.
Jerome is into yoga, meditation and martial arts. Perhaps this is why his wines, like him, express themselves in total freedom with a gentle and a little spiritual attitude.
